Housekeeping Supervisor/Inspector
We are seeking a dependable, detail-oriented Housekeeping Supervisor/Inspector to join our hotel team. This position plays an important role in maintaining the cleanliness, comfort, and overall guest experience of our property.
The Housekeeping Supervisor/Inspector is responsible for inspecting guest rooms, assisting with daily housekeeping operations, supporting room attendants, and ensuring all areas of the hotel meet cleanliness and brand standards. This is a hands-on position, and cleaning guest rooms, assisting with laundry, and maintaining public areas may also be part of the job when needed.
Responsibilities:
- Inspect guest rooms to ensure they meet hotel cleanliness and quality standards
- Assist in supervising and supporting the housekeeping team
- Help assign rooms and daily tasks to housekeeping staff
- Communicate room status, maintenance issues, and guest concerns to the appropriate departments
- Ensure housekeeping carts, closets, and storage areas are clean, organized, and properly stocked
- Assist with cleaning guest rooms when business needs require
- Assist with laundry duties, including washing, drying, folding, and stocking linens
- Help maintain cleanliness of public areas, including the lobby, hallways, elevators, restrooms, and other guest spaces
- Report maintenance issues, damages, or missing items
- Help train new housekeeping team members on cleaning standards and procedures
- Maintain a positive, professional attitude with guests and team members
- Follow all safety, sanitation, and hotel policies
- Lead by example and support the team wherever needed
